Festival In Sussex
(N.Z.P. A.-Reuter—Copyright) LONDON. March 9. R. Subba Row will captain A. E R Gilligan’s eleven against the Australians and an England eleven against the Commonwealth at the Hastings (Sussex) cricket festival which starts on September 2. The West Indians, G. Sobers. R. Kanhai. C. Hunte. W. Hall, and T. Dewdney, who toured Australia recently, will be in the Commonwealth side.
